SU Awards 2026

 

The annual Students' Union Awards is an amazing evening to showcase and celebrate student achievements.

Whether you're part of a society, an Academic Rep, Green & Blue volunteer, a Steer Peer Mentor, a Volunteer Officer, or simply a student making a difference, this night is about you. Students are the heartbeat of the University community and we can’t wait to celebrate you.

The Students’ Union Awards 2026  will take place on Thursday, 9th April 2026 from 6:00pm to midnight at the Stirling Court Hotel on campus.

Tickets are £50 (available to buy until 24th March at midnight) and includes 3 course meal, a glass of sparkling wine on arrival, awards ceremony, photo booth, student performances and ceilidh - it is sure to be a night to remember!
